Output abd02fe5d62c15c12f0e579ea8cdf3a732debb0161065eaa7dc75fbfa5392376:11

value
40784044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48d85afaeb20e8b1377364d51f2c479083b01240 OP_EQUAL
address
MEYL4stBQ2fWZfR53H4FVxZBxqmJMrQSbu
transaction
abd02fe5d62c15c12f0e579ea8cdf3a732debb0161065eaa7dc75fbfa5392376
spent
true